Bargain hunters queued for the chance to be among the first to sample the newest addition to Lynn's High Street yesterday.

The town's new Poundstretcher store was officially opened by borough mayor Nick Daubney on Monday morning, following a race against time by contractors to get the site ready.

The premises had been vacant since Sports Direct moved to St Dominic's Square nearly two years ago.

Poundstretcher says it has invested £500,000 in the new store, which will create 25 jobs.

Business leaders hope it will also help to bring additional customers to the southern end of the town centre.
